About the Company: Our client is a well-established agricultural machinery dealership with an excellent reputation for supplying, servicing and supporting premium agricultural equipment. Due to continued growth, they are looking to recruit a Company Demonstrator & Product Support professional to showcase machinery, support customers and ensure successful machine installations across their trading territory.
Company Demonstrator & Product Support The Job Role Details: This exciting field-based role combines machinery demonstrations, customer support, equipment handovers and product training. Working closely with the sales and workshop teams, you will prepare machines for demonstration and delivery, carry out professional handovers and help customers maximise the performance of their new equipment.
You will become a product specialist, representing the business at customer demonstrations, agricultural events and on-farm visits whilst delivering exceptional customer service.
Key Responsibilities: Plan and deliver agricultural machinery demonstrations across the sales territory
Deliver, install and hand over new and used agricultural machinery
Carry out post-installation follow-up visits
Prepare machinery for demonstrations and customer delivery
Work closely with the workshop to ensure machines are presented to the highest standard
Support customers with product familiarisation and operation
Develop knowledge of new machinery and attend manufacturer training
